    Ultimaker 2+ Connect technical specifications

    223 x 220 x 205 mm (8.7 x 8.6 x 8 inches)

    342 x 460 x 580 mm (13.5 x 18.1 x 22.8 in)

    Fused filament fabrication (FFF)

    2.85 mm

    10.3 kg (22.7 lbs)

    100 - 240 VAC, 50 - 60 Hz

    221 W
